06/07/2008 Capt. Ken Biemiller from Off The Hook Charters out Saturday. HOT and BUGGY was the words of the day. I personally like the heat, but I forgot my bug spray and "Wholy Crap" I won't forget it next week. I marked nice bait on the floor in 50 to 80 fow and worked an early deep program to turn up 1 coho. As the morning progressed I had a steelhead and a king go off free sliding cheaters, which neither converted. I ended up rolling over to a Lake Trout program late morning that finally provided the bites to give us a day. It can be humbling at times and just goes to show that they can't all be super silver days, but that the Rochester fishery is diverse enough an area to provide for excellent fishing even on tough days.
